OSO (noun) Definition, Meaning & Examples

U.S. Aerospace.
  1. Orbiting Solar Observatory: one of a series of scientific satellites, launched between 1962 and 1975, that studied the sun at ultraviolet, x-ray, and gamma-ray wavelengths.
OSO (noun) Definition, Meaning & Examples

More Definitions